ViewCompanion File Format Support

File formats that can be opened by ViewCompanion for viewing and conversion


Extension Description Standard Pro Premium
BMP Windows Bitmap Format yes yes
CAL CALS type 1 and 2 yes yes
CIT,TG4,RLE Intergraph type 9, 24, 27 and 65 yes yes
CGM Computer Graphics Metafile yes yes yes
DCX Multipage PCX yes yes
DRL Excellon Drill Format yes yes yes
DWF, DWFX Autodesk Design Web Format yes yes yes
ECW Enhanced Compression Wavelet yes yes
EMF, EMZ Enhanced Windows Metafile yes yes
GBR, PHO Gerber RS-274D and RS-274X yes yes yes
GIF Graphics Interchange Format yes yes
HEIC HEIC Image Format yes yes
JP2 JPEG2000 yes yes
JPG JPEG (Joint Photographic Experts Group) yes yes
PCX PC Paintbrush yes yes
PDF Adobe PDF yes yes yes
PLT, HP2 HPGL/2, KIPGL and HP-RTL Plotter Files yes yes yes
PLT, 907 Calcomp Plotter Files yes yes yes
PNG Portable Network Graphics yes yes
SFF Structured File Format yes yes
TG4 EDMICS C4 Tiled Group 4 yes yes
TGA Truevision Targa yes yes
TIFF Tagged Image File Format yes yes
TXT Text yes yes
WEBP Google Image Format for the WEB yes yes
WMF Windows Metafile Format yes yes

If you have Microsoft ® Office or LibreOffice installed, you can view and convert additional formats

Extension Description Standard Pro Premium
DOC, DOCX Microsoft ® Word yes yes
LWP Lotus Word Pro 1 yes yes
ODG OpenDocument Graphics 1 yes yes
ODP OpenDocument Presentation 1 yes yes
ODS OpenDocument Spreadsheet yes yes
ODT OpenDocument Text yes yes
PPT, PPTX Microsoft ® PowerPoint yes yes
RTF Rich Text Format yes yes
VSD, VSDX Visio Drawing 1 yes yes
WPD WordPerfect 1 yes yes
WPG WordPerfect Graphics 1 yes yes
XLS, XLSX Microsoft ® Excel yes yes

Notes:
1. This file format is only supported if LibreOffice is installed.

All the office formats listed above can be converted to PDF, and other formats, by using the Batch Conversion function.


Please note that only the most common file extensions are listed above.
For some of the file formats other file extensions may be used.
